Tugela Comes to Baltimore May 26, 2019

This 229x32m (751x105ft) roro vehicles carrier was built in 2011 by Hyundai Heavy Industries in Ulsan, South Korea according to BalticShipping.com. She is owned by Wallenius Wilhelmsen and is one of their LCTC (Large Car and Truck Carrier) ships and can carry up to 7,934 cars. These ships are longer than their PCTC (Pure Car and Truck Carriers) which are up to 200m (656ft) in length and they also have a higher ramp and deck capacity.

In the video below you can see her being chased into Baltimore, Maryland by the cruise ship Carnival Pride. The pilot boat Vedette arrives to deliver a pilot as well. In the final scenes she is turned towards Dundalk Marine Terminal and her hull is better lit on the sun but on both sides it can be seen she is due for time in the paint shop.
